It looks like the ruffle fabric has been hemmed all around. That's a lot of work. I have a blouse that I have worn to the one room school for the past 20 years. It has tiny ruffles down the front that I never have to iron, just straighten them out when I wash it. They are made of bias fabric about 3/4 inch wide and put through the ruffler on my machine. No hemming of edges. So easy and the bias edges never fray.
